  7. For the Long Distance day, here's something that needs to be considered, and I've been doing this for a long time now. Ammo selection, for distance. You need heavy projectiles (except for the MRAD, that thing doesn't care... ). If you plan on shooting the Long Range day, get the right ammo for your rifle, and it'll be alot better on you, for that event. A quote from this article: http://www.recoilweb.com/preview-a-funny-thing-happened-on-the-way-to-the-target-78247.html I've been running Hornady 178gr HPBT projectiles for all my longer distance .308 Win loads for a few years now. The sectional density is .268 and the G1 drag model BC is .530. Way better than the Sierra 175gr HPBT listed above, at .505 G1 BC. This load performs. For the SS18 event, Matt and I loaded up 50 rounds of Hornady 195gr HPBT rounds in the .308 Win, and we didn't get to shoot them. That's my .300 Win Mag projectile. Found a load in the Hornady 10 Manual that listed this projectile at a 2.800" COAL, under the .308 Win loading section, so we figured "WHAT THE HELL!!!" We loaded them, but didn't shoot any of them - we were "overcome by events" out there. The sectional density on that beast is .294 and the G1 BC on that 195-grainer is .550 - it'll be a better load, at distance, then even the 178s. It will leave the barrel a little slower, but it will get to the longer target in a more efficient manner. Get the correct ammo for the event, guys, if you plan on shooting it.

  9. These two pictures are terrifying. Maybe it's the angle of the camera, but there appears to be a HUGE difference in case length here. Can you pull those same four rounds, and measure them with a digital vernier caliper? I think you can clean that gas block up, with a tap. Get a different set screw, one that's not stainless steel, too - steel one, black oxide coated. Ace Hardware will have one, just like that, on non-stainless. I think JT is right, also, and there was a locking screw in there. If not, and there wasn't, that stainless galled up pretty bad coming out. I also think Armalite would take care of you on this, and at least send you a new (same) gasblock to install. Get your information in this thread to them. On a different note - your brass looks good. There are no cratered or flattened primers, no bulges at the base of the cases. It's not over-pressured ammo causing this. It certainly does look like it's over-gassed, though, and you have some damage to the case rims, from the attempted extraction process.

  20. I'll try to get ahead of this a little bit, for planning purposes. I'll be running Long Range and High Angle (two separate events, two separate days). I'm planning for this to be a true 4-day event, overall. Others will be running the short course events, and medium range events (out to 660 yards max). If you can attend all 4 days, that's great. On Long Range day, we will physically be in a different location, than "normal camp." We will truck over there, with gear. All the short course and medium range can go on without interruption at the base location, in conjunction with Long Range. The Long Range location is not that far from base camp, but you wouldn't want to walk it, and haul your gear - you'll just get there tired, and that will affect your shooting. So, we truck it. For the Long Range event, you don't need anything specialized, besides gun/ammo/magnified optic, but you will need to know the performance of your ammo. You need to know the ballistic coefficient of the projectile, muzzle velocity, weight of the projectile, etc. You need the data on your ammo. You also need to know your scope. It would be highly, highly preferrable that you bring a drop chart for your rifle/ammo combo with you, for each rifle that you want to shoot at longer distances. You can make your own DOPE chart right here: http://www.jbmballistics.com/cgi-bin/jbmtraj_simp-5.1.cgi The "Trajectory Simplified" chart linked above is more than sufficient for what you will be doing. Since we're trucking over there, supplies and gear will not be an issue - we can pack whatever we'll need; that's not a concern. This will be a daylight event, so we'll be back at base camp for dinner. Now, High Angle day is different. There are no trucks going anywhere up that hill. This event will shut down much of the short course action, due to ricochets and what-not. Not going through that again. It will shut down the primary shooting for short course, up into the draw that we shot out to 450 yards (and night shoots) on previous events. We're going UP that bigass hill, and shooting downwards. Primary firing direction will be due south, away from camp (which is due west from the hilltop firing positions). With that said, you need to be able to haul your gear (and your a$s) up that hill. You will need a water-carrying capability. I recommend a 3L Camelbak, or similar product, at a minimum. 100oz bladder, minimum. Carry more if you want, but water is 8lbs per gallon, for load carrying planning purposes. Ammo weight is also a concern - AR15 30rd mags weigh 1lb, loaded. .308 AR 20rd mags weigh 2lbs, loaded. Rifle weight is, what it is. If you're carrying multiple weapons, plan for that weight as well, both rifle and ammo. You WILL need a sling on each weapon - you want to walk uphill basically hands-free of your weapon/s. You will need gloves - you don't want to stop a fall, or a "tip" and catch your body weight on those sharpass rocks, with unprotected hands. You will need a basic calculator. Yes, you will. I will walk you through rudimentary angle calculations and cosign information that will aid you in making angle shots - and I will give you that info prior to going uphill - you'll need to take that info, and use the calculator to compute your horizontal distance to target, over multiple targets. You MUST be able to estimate range, through your scope. Mil-dots, MOA, whatever. Cheat and use a laser range finder, quite alright - but that doesn't help you learn, that way. It's like map reading and land navigation - any monkey can run a GPS, but if you can't truly read a map, use a protractor, and a compass - what good will your GPS be when the battery dies. You have nothing to fall back on... Know how to estimate range with your magnified optic. Your DOPE chart will also come in handy, from the day prior, on the Long Range event. You will need sun protection - we'll be on that hill for a big chunk of the day. I recommend a boonie hat to keep the sun off your neck, and a long sleeved shirt to keep the sun off your arms - no matter what the ambient air temp is. You will need the appropriate "carrying devices" to pack your gear and get it up the hill, be it a backpack, chest rig, ALICE gear, whatever. I will be carrying limited Med Gear - gunshot wound/bleeding items, bee stings/anaphylactic shock, wraps and SAM splints, and snakebite kit. Don't sweat the Med Gear, I got it.
  21. You should see brass damage if that's the case. If it's overgassed, it's cycling too fast, and begins the unlocking of the bolt/extraction process before the brass has slightly cooled and contracted - that will usually rip the rims on the brass.
